回答編集履歴
1
コメントへの回答を追記。
answer
CHANGED
@@ -42,4 +42,43 @@
|
|
42
42
|
```
|
43
43
|
|
44
44
|
【Wordpressの現在の記事につけているタグの情報を取得するget_the_tags】
|
45
|
-
[http://mizyupon-rpg.com/posts/703.html](http://mizyupon-rpg.com/posts/703.html)
|
45
|
+
[http://mizyupon-rpg.com/posts/703.html](http://mizyupon-rpg.com/posts/703.html)
|
46
|
+
|
47
|
+
---
|
48
|
+
|
49
|
+
**追記:**
|
50
|
+
|
51
|
+
> ②組んだhtmlをどのように$htmlに入れるのでしょうか?通常、組むhtmlは情報量が多くて、1行で終わらないのですが。。。
|
52
|
+
|
53
|
+
```PHP
|
54
|
+
// ヒアドキュメント + sprintf
|
55
|
+
$html = <<< EOF
|
56
|
+
<div>
|
57
|
+
ID:%1$s<br>
|
58
|
+
Date:%2$s<br>
|
59
|
+
Title:%3$s<br>
|
60
|
+
</div>
|
61
|
+
EOF;
|
62
|
+
$html = sprintf( $html, $post->ID, $post->post_date, esc_html( $post->post_title ) );
|
63
|
+
```とか
|
64
|
+
```PHP
|
65
|
+
// 代入演算子「.=」
|
66
|
+
$html .= '<div>';
|
67
|
+
$html .= 'ID:'.$post->ID.'<br>';
|
68
|
+
$html .= 'Date:'.$post->post_date.'<br>';
|
69
|
+
$html .= 'Title:'.esc_html( $post->post_title ).'<br>';
|
70
|
+
$html .= '</div>';
|
71
|
+
```
|
72
|
+
|
73
|
+
【PHP ヒアドキュメントの使い方:2通り - すたら日記】
|
74
|
+
[http://d.hatena.ne.jp/sutara_lumpur/20080803/1217724875](http://d.hatena.ne.jp/sutara_lumpur/20080803/1217724875)
|
75
|
+
|
76
|
+
|
77
|
+
【ヒアドキュメント | PHP プログラミング解説】
|
78
|
+
[http://so-zou.jp/web-app/tech/programming/php/grammar/data-type/string/here-document.htm](http://so-zou.jp/web-app/tech/programming/php/grammar/data-type/string/here-document.htm)
|
79
|
+
|
80
|
+
【PHP: sprintf - Manual】
|
81
|
+
[http://php.net/manual/ja/function.sprintf.php](http://php.net/manual/ja/function.sprintf.php)
|
82
|
+
|
83
|
+
【PHP: 代入演算子 - Manual】
|
84
|
+
[http://php.net/manual/ja/language.operators.assignment.php](http://php.net/manual/ja/language.operators.assignment.php)
|